What is the most venomous fish in the world?
The most venomous fish in the world is the stonefish. This fish is found in the coastal regions of the Indo-Pacific Ocean and is well-known for its potent venom, which can cause extreme pain, paralysis, and even death if left untreated.
The stonefish is not only the most venomous fish in the world, but it is also one of the most camouflaged, making it difficult to spot in its natural habitat. Its body is covered in rough, textured skin, and it can blend in seamlessly with the rocks and coral where it lives.
If you are stung by a stonefish, it is important to seek medical attention immediately. The venom can be treated with antivenom, but prompt treatment is essential to prevent serious complications.
